Output 78d80e0d3710574e6f3faa35c79f574fbe119efe17420e87264b754db5a2862e:129

value
18293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75fc6181081e357f83d03360b51bb6899a8b53fb OP_EQUAL
address
3CSsKidR4X4mZQrCQFXM3QFuMj23nySofn
transaction
78d80e0d3710574e6f3faa35c79f574fbe119efe17420e87264b754db5a2862e
confirmations
171446
spent
true